SummaryBatteries Not Required by Linda Lael
Miller
The only boyfriend Gayle Hayes has is the battery-operated
kind. But when she returns to her small Montana hometown,
rodeo bad boy Tristan McCullough gives her a whole new
lesson in power surge...
Sara Smiles by Alison Kent
For six years, Sara Wade has turned down her boyfriend Jax's
proposals. Now, it's her turn to convince the hunk she wants
it all, starting with a steamy fantasy weekend in sultry
Puerto Vallarta...
Seducing Tabby by Lucy Monroe
Everybody always wants Tabby Payton's beautiful sister. But
not sexy English spy Calder Maxwell. He wants Tabby, body
and soul, and he's willing to take the seduction to new
levels to prove it...
Captivated by Jill Shalvis
James Scott warned his investigator ex-wife Ella to be more
careful. Now he finds the irate woman nearly naked and
handcuffed to the towel rack in his Mexican vacation condo.
He should release her. Then again...
Sister Switch by Susanna Carr
Tracy Parks is in control of every situation. But on the eve
of her society wedding, Tracy runs into her nemesis and
ex-lover Nick...gorgeous, impossible Nick. And control is
the last thing on her mind...
Title TK by Morgan Leigh
Heiress Arden Prescott is determined to turn her family
summer home into a bed and breakfast. Fisherman Kip Spencer
doesn't think she can handle the rustic life. After all, she
can't handle him...
